StorQuest - Torrance / Earl
Torrance, CA 90503
17.8 miles away
Public Storage - Los Angeles - 4583 Huntington Drive South
Los Angeles, CA 90032
18.4 miles away
Public Storage - Lennox - 11102 S La Cienega Blvd
Lennox, CA 90304
19.5 miles away
Public Storage - Los Angeles - 4101 North Figueroa Street
Los Angeles, CA 90065
19.5 miles away
Public Storage - Inglewood - 10100 S La Cienega Blvd
Inglewood, CA 90304
19.7 miles away
Showing 61 - 72 of 99 Storage Facilities